Description
The Drakkon Wars Issue #0 Comic
Writers: Richard Hatch & Chris Scalf
Artists: Chris Scalf, Robert Balderson & Kevin Hopkins
Letterer: Tanja Scalf
Cover by: Chris Scalf
Richard Hatch is best known for his role as Captain Apollo in the original Battlestar Galactica television series. Chris Scalf is an artist extraordinaire whose artwork speaks for itself. Collectible Entertainment comment: The Drakkon Wars (July 1997) is an ill-fated title that was originally to have run for more than just one single issue and is therefore an incomplete story (Issue #1 ends with a massive cliffhanger… to be continued (see 12th scan to see last panel…) Nonetheless, if you appreciate a Science Fiction story on par with Star Wars, Star Trek, or Battlestar Galactica… then you will not be disappointed even with this one single issue.
